Is AIN Halal?
Engineered fabrics, machine clothing and composite structures — generally permissible activity whose known asset-based ratios pass, with gross interest income and activity classification incomplete.
What You Should Know
Albany International's March 31, 2026 Form 10-Q reports assets of $1,736.787 million, long-term debt of $476.541 million, cash of $122.557 million, receivables of $241.639 million and quarterly revenue of $311.333 million. Debt/assets is 27.44%, liquidity/assets is 7.06% and receivables plus cash/assets is 20.97%. Gross interest income is not separately disclosed and no universal prohibited-revenue numerator is available.

Business-activity disclosure
Albany International manufactures engineered machine clothing, fabrics and advanced composite structures. The core activity is generally permissible, but the filing does not provide a universal prohibited-revenue numerator for all end markets and the gross interest-income input is unavailable.
Limitation: No universal prohibited-activity revenue numerator or gross interest-income amount is separately disclosed; no percentage or purification amount is invented.
Purification
Gross interest income is not separately disclosed and no scholar-specific purification percentage is asserted.
Inputs, assumptions and primary sources
- Amounts are USD millions from Albany International's March 31, 2026 Form 10-Q.
- Long-term debt is $476.541 million; no current debt balance is reported. Operating-lease liabilities are not separately usable as a balance-sheet debt input in this filing and are not invented.
- Cash and cash equivalents are $122.557 million. A $0.500 million equity-security balance is excluded from interest-bearing securities.
- Net accounts receivable is $241.639 million; contract assets and tax receivables are not treated as trade receivables. First-quarter revenue is $311.333 million.
- The filing reports interest expense net of interest income rather than a separately usable gross interest-income numerator; no amount is invented.
- Machine clothing and engineered composites are generally permissible manufacturing activities, while aerospace-and-defense end use remains qualitative context.
This is a reproducible financial screen, not a fatwa. A failed total-assets screen can coexist with a pass under a market-cap methodology. ZakatInvest keeps the qualitative assessment separate so numerical thresholds do not erase material context.
